#import "GNUstepGUI/GSHbox.h"
// For the separator
#import "AppKit/NSBox.h"
@implementation GSHbox: GSTable
//
// Class methods
//
+(void) initialize
{
if (self == [GSHbox class])
[self setVersion: 1];
}
//
// Instance Methods
//
-(id) init
{
self = [super initWithNumberOfRows: 1
numberOfColumns: 1];
if (nil == self)
return nil;
_haveViews = NO;
_defaultMinXMargin = 0;
return self;
}
-(void) dealloc
{
[super dealloc];
}
//
// Adding Views
//
-(void) addView: (NSView *)aView
{
[self addView: aView
enablingXResizing: YES
withMinXMargin: _defaultMinXMargin];
}
-(void) addView: (NSView *)aView
enablingXResizing: (BOOL)aFlag
{
[self addView: aView
enablingXResizing: aFlag
withMinXMargin: _defaultMinXMargin];
}
-(void) addView: (NSView *)aView
withMinXMargin: (float) aMargin
{
[self addView: aView
enablingXResizing: YES
withMinXMargin: aMargin];
}
-(void) addView: (NSView *)aView
enablingXResizing: (BOOL)aFlag
withMinXMargin: (float)aMargin
{
if (_haveViews)
{
int entries = _numberOfColumns;
[super addColumn];
[super setXResizingEnabled: aFlag
forColumn: entries];
[super putView: aView
atRow: 0
column: entries
withMinXMargin: aMargin
maxXMargin: 0
minYMargin: 0
maxYMargin: 0];
}
else // !_haveViews
{
[super setXResizingEnabled: aFlag
forColumn: 0];
[super putView: aView
atRow: 0
column: 0
withMinXMargin: 0
maxXMargin: 0
minYMargin: 0
maxYMargin: 0];
_haveViews = YES;
}
}
//
// Adding a Separator
//
-(void) addSeparator
{
[self addSeparatorWithMinXMargin: _defaultMinXMargin];
}
-(void) addSeparatorWithMinXMargin: (float)aMargin
{
NSBox *separator;
separator = [[NSBox alloc] initWithFrame: NSMakeRect (0, 0, 2, 2)];
[separator setAutoresizingMask: (NSViewMinXMargin | NSViewMaxXMargin
| NSViewHeightSizable)];
[separator setTitlePosition: NSNoTitle];
[separator setBorderType: NSGrooveBorder];
[self addView: separator
enablingXResizing: NO
withMinXMargin: aMargin];
[separator release];
}
//
// Setting Margins
//
-(void) setDefaultMinXMargin: (float)aMargin
{
_defaultMinXMargin = aMargin;
}
//
// Getting the number of Entries
//
-(int) numberOfViews
{
if (_haveViews)
return _numberOfColumns;
else
return 0;
}
//
// NSCoding protocol
//
-(void) encodeWithCoder: (NSCoder*)aCoder
{
[super encodeWithCoder: aCoder];
if ([aCoder allowsKeyedCoding])
{
[aCoder encodeBool: _haveViews forKey: @"GSHaveViews"];
[aCoder encodeFloat: _defaultMinXMargin forKey: @"GSDefaultMinXMargin"];
}
else
{
[aCoder encodeValueOfObjCType: @encode(BOOL) at: &_haveViews];
[aCoder encodeValueOfObjCType: @encode(float) at: &_defaultMinXMargin];
}
}
-(id) initWithCoder: (NSCoder*)aDecoder
{
self = [super initWithCoder: aDecoder];
if (nil == self)
return nil;
if ([aDecoder allowsKeyedCoding])
{
_haveViews = [aDecoder decodeBoolForKey: @"GSHaveViews"];
_defaultMinXMargin = [aDecoder decodeFloatForKey: @"GSDefaultMinXMargin"];
}
else
{
[aDecoder decodeValueOfObjCType: @encode(BOOL) at: &_haveViews];
[aDecoder decodeValueOfObjCType: @encode(float) at: &_defaultMinXMargin];
}
return self;
}
@end
